Have you heard of Nindōshu? Probably not.
It has been made in Inuyama since 1597 — a Japanese medicinal liqueur of honeysuckle steeped with rice. Not sake. For four centuries, the recipe was never written down; it passed from one person to the next, once a generation.
On September 26, Nindōshu Taiken launches. Taste it, seal your own bottles by hand, and make two. One comes home with you. One stays in the cellar for at least two years.
